Different Types & Sizes of Aggregate for Concrete ...

11-08-2018· Coarse aggregates are particulates that are greater than 9.5mm. The usual range employed is between 9.5mm and 37.5mm in diameter. Typically the most common size of aggregate used in construction is 20mm. A larger size, 40mm, is more common in mass concrete. Cement in Malaysia - Global Cement

The use of high strength concrete (HSC) in structures is increasing worldwide and has begun to make an impact in Malaysia. While 30 MPa concrete is still the norm, in many recent projects particularly in high rise construction 50, 60 and even 70 MPa concrete has …

How many types of cement available in Malaysia? - 2msia.com

08-06-2015· However, below are the cement type available in Malaysia. Portland Cement; Portland Slag Cement; Blastfurnace Cement; Portland Fly Ash Cement; Portland Composite Cement; Masonry Cement; Either Ground Granulated Blastfurnace Slag (GGBS) or Fly Ash is added in concrete or both. These are recycle materials. Related Topic: GGBS and Fly Ash in Malaysia

The history and construction of the Petronas Twin Towers ...

The rationale was that Malaysia had far more workers experienced in concrete construction methods and the material was locally available. Importing the vast amounts of steel that the Petronas Towers would have required looked to be far more expensive, as well. Cement for Seawater Exposure| Concrete Construction Magazine

01-11-1976· Of primary importance is the water-cement ratio and the amount of cover over the reinforcing steel. The water-cement ratio should not exceed 0.45 if Type I cement is used and the concrete cover should be a minimum of 2 inches and preferably 3 inches. Industrialized Building Systems in Malaysia

IBS has been introduced in Malaysia since early 1960s by the use of pre-cast concrete beam-column element and panelised system (Thanoon, 2003). The projects in Jalan Pekeliling, Kuala Lumpur and Rifle Range, Penang used Danish System and French Estoit System respectively.

Cement Types - Portland Cement Association

Type II cements are limited in C150/M 85 to a maximum of 8 percent by mass of tricalcium aluminate (a cement phase, often abbreviated C 3 A), which impacts a cement's sulfate resistance.
